Cowboys guard Tyler Smith undergoes thumb surgery, return timeline uncertain
Dallas Cowboys left guard Tyler Smith will undergo surgery Tuesday for ligament damage in his left thumb and is expected to miss four to six weeks. The three-time Pro Bowler will be placed on injured reserve, making him ineligible to return until at least Week 5. T.J. Bass, who has 10 career starts, will replace Smith in the lineup as Dallas begins the season against the New York Giants. A Week 5 return against Tampa Bay is possible, but the short-week schedule could make an October 18 game at Green Bay a more realistic target. Smith’s absence adds to concerns surrounding a Cowboys offensive line already facing competition at right tackle.
